What you'll learn
- Understand how resistance changes when water bridges an open circuit.
- Be able to convert environmental depth into a 10-bit digital value using an Analog-to-Digital Converter (ADC).
- Differentiate between digital (on/off) and analog (variable) sensing in fluid dynamics.
What's in the kit
- Arduino UNO R3/Compatible
- Water Level Sensor Module
- Jumper Wires (Male-to-Female)×3
- USB Cable (Type A to B)
- A small container of water (for testing)
